Who is Horace Campbell

Horace Campbell is Professor of African American Studies and Political Science at Syracuse University in Syracuse, New York.

He is the author of Rasta and Resistance From Marcus Garvey to Walter Rodney; Reclaiming Zimbabwe: The Exhaustion of the Patriarchal Model of Liberation; and Pan Africanism, Pan Africanists and African Liberation in the 21st century.

His most recent book is Barack Obama and 21st Century Politics: A Revolutionary Moment in the USA.
